Essential Components of Video Schema Markup
Video schema markup is structured data that supplies search engines with detailed information about your video content. Key components include titles, descriptions, and thumbnails. By implementing this markup, you help search engines comprehend your video’s context and significance, which can greatly enhance its visibility in search results. Think of it as a comprehensive guide that directs search engines in interpreting the relevance and meaning of your video content.
When applied correctly, video schema markup can significantly improve how your videos are indexed and displayed. This structured data not only aids in better organisation but also boosts the likelihood of your videos appearing in rich snippets. Rich snippets are visually appealing search results that can drive higher click-through rates, allowing your content to stand out in a crowded online landscape.
Choosing the Right Schema Type for Your Videos
Selecting the appropriate schema type is vital for accurately representing your video content. Common options include VideoObject for standard videos and LiveBlogPosting for live broadcasts. Each schema type serves a specific purpose, making it crucial to understand your video format for successful implementation. For instance, if you are sharing a recorded webinar, VideoObject would be the best choice to convey essential details.
Using the correct schema type ensures that your video is properly indexed across various platforms. This not only enhances visibility but also improves user experience, as audiences are more likely to engage with well-structured content. By carefully choosing the right schema type, you optimise your video for both search engines and users, paving the way for increased engagement and outreach.

Expert Tips for Effective Video Schema Markup Implementation

Real-World Examples of Effective Video Markup
Properly embedding video schema markup can significantly enhance detection rates by search crawlers. Experts recommend placing JSON-LD scripts in the header of your webpage to facilitate this process. This approach enables search engines to easily locate your video content, leading to enhanced rich results that capture user interest.
For example, a travel vlogger could utilise video schema markup on their site to highlight their latest adventure. By including details such as video duration, descriptions, and thumbnails, the content becomes more enticing in search results. This not only boosts visibility but also encourages viewers to click through and watch the video, ultimately driving traffic and engagement.

A Step-by-Step Process for Testing Your Schema Markup

Testing your schema markup is essential for confirming its functionality before full deployment. Experts suggest using structured data testing tools to uncover any issues that may arise. Begin by inputting your markup into tools like Google’s Structured Data Testing Tool to check for errors and ensure everything operates correctly.
Once you’ve validated your markup, conduct several test searches to observe how your videos appear in search results. This hands-on approach allows you to identify any inconsistencies early on, ensuring that your video content is optimised for maximum visibility. Regular testing is a vital part of maintaining your schema markup, helping you pinpoint and resolve issues promptly.

Improving Video Indexing Efficiency
Providing structured data about video duration, thumbnails, and transcripts allows search engines to crawl and index your videos more accurately. This improved indexing efficiency leads to better placement within search results, increasing the likelihood of appearing in video-specific searches. When search engines have the right information, they can effectively serve your content to relevant audiences.
By including comprehensive metadata in your video schema, you enhance the overall user experience. Users are more likely to engage with content that clearly communicates its value upfront. By investing time in implementing thorough video schema markup, you contribute to the long-term success of your video content.

Best Practices for Minimising Markup Errors
Preventing markup errors is essential for successful video schema implementation. Here are key strategies to minimise mistakes:
- Perform regular syntax validation to catch errors early.
- Utilise testing tools to identify duplicate markup instances.
- Ensure consistency in schema types across similar videos.
- Regularly review and update your markup to reflect content changes.
By applying these strategies, you can significantly reduce the risk of errors that could hinder your video’s visibility. A proactive approach to error prevention ensures that your schema markup remains effective and compliant with search engine guidelines.
